随笔分类 - Android
摘要:其实,关于在macOS下怎样抓包https的请求,网上已经有一大堆教程,可自行google,那些教程也基本都是正确的,但为什么还是抓android的https请求不行呢? 找了很久,终于发现了这个问题! Android7.0 之后默认不信任用户添加到系统的CA证书!!! To provide a m
阅读全文
摘要:需求场景 当然,可以使用LineLayout,包一个ImageView和一个TextView就可以了。 这里从性能角度出发,减少控件数量,直接在TextView上实现 Have fun with Android
阅读全文
摘要:- 快速输入serialVersionUID - - 设置,左上角,Android Studio -> Preferences -> 搜索“Serializable class without”,打上勾 - - 光标放在类名上,按,alt + enter,选择第一个即可 - 删除整个代码 - - a
阅读全文
摘要:原文url: http://blog.iliyun.net/2016/11/20/%E6%A1%86%E6%9E%B6%E5%B0%81%E8%A3%85/ 这几年来android的网络请求技术层出不穷,网络请求从最初的HttpClient,HttpURLConnection到Volley,OkHttp,Retrofit。但是如果直接使用,每个网络请求都会重复很多相同的代码,这显然不是一个老司...
阅读全文
摘要:为了能够在H5和APP都保持同一套长连接接口,因为采用websocket协议作为开发 使用的第三方库是:https://github.com/TakahikoKawasaki/nv-websocket-client 一开始在本地开发的时候,就遇到问题了,总是连接不上 报的是这个错误 试了很久,包括换
阅读全文
摘要:官方地址:https://resources.jetbrains.com/assets/products/intellij-idea/IntelliJIDEA_ReferenceCard_mac.pdf - 删除一行: command + delete
阅读全文
摘要:原文地址:http://lmbj.net/blog/layoutinflater-and-layoutparams/ View view = inflater.inflate(R.layout.item, null); 在使用类似以上方法获取view时会遇到的一个问题就是布局文件中定义的Layout
阅读全文
摘要:使用的关键点是在adapter覆盖两个方法 public int getItemViewType(int position) public int getViewTypeCount() 其它的可另google,这里要说个重点的问题。 我做多个view,总是会报错 找了很久很久,有一篇外国文章说到问题
阅读全文
摘要:有两种方法: 方法1: 方法2: 方法1比方法2更加简洁,但会有个问题,如果同个activity里面,有多个ImageView,每个ImageView操作的图片路径都是一样的,那么它们是会互相影响的。 比如,第一个ImageView要将图片设置为绿色,第二个ImageView要将图片设置为红色,那么
阅读全文
摘要:1. 启动avd 安装/启动avd就不说啦,可以直接在android studio里面操作的 2. 进入adb目录 当然是打开终端来敲命令啦。 3. 拉avd的hosts文件下来 4. /system重新挂载为可写 5. 修改hosts 6. 执行下面命令传回 Done! Have fun with
阅读全文